Boehringer Ingelheim is currently seeking a talented and innovative Intern to join our Chemical Development department located at our Ridgefield, CT facility. As an Intern, you will work in an organic synthesis laboratory and gain hands-on experience in process chemistry. Research for the intern will focus on developing the process of a catalytic reaction and its optimization of reaction conditions. You will have the opportunity to gain a broad perspective on process development in a pharmaceutical industry setting.

VEG's Veterinary Technician Student Externship Program gives vet tech students hands-on experience in emergency medicine while working alongside our credentialed, emergency veterinary technicians. Students will focus on honing their emergency skills including obtaining patient vitals, processing laboratory samples, caring for hospitalized patients, triaging emerging cases, and collaborating in a fast-paced environment. **A DAY IN THE LIFE**
As a Construction Design/Build Project Manager (DBM) Intern/Co-op, every day brings a new lesson. You'll gain exposure to the full lifecycle of a project while working alongside experienced professionals who are invested in your growth.
Here's what you can expect:
+ **Concept to Completion Approach** - Gain how ARCO manages projects from the initial concept through final delivery.
+ **Estimating and Takeoffs** - Learn to describe project proposals and assign accurate dollar values.
+ **Scheduling** - Assist in creating timelines for subcontractors/trades activities.
+ **Design Meetings** - Attend meetings with the owner and design team, including structural engineers and architects.
+ **Reporting** - Prepare weekly reports, document progress, and track meeting action items **.**
+ **Shadowing** - Join project calls and site meetings to observe how our Design/Build Managers lead.
+ **Buyout** - Send bid instructions, schedules, and drawings to subcontractors. Evaluate proposals and assist with awarding subcontracts.
+ **Permitting** - Complete and submit permit applications with necessary documents and fees to city/county/fire authorities.
+ **Shop Drawing & Submittal Review** - Receive and route submittals to DBMs and communicate approvals to subcontractors.
+ **Billing** - Learn about subcontracts, change orders, pay requests, and pay applications.
+ **Job Site Visits** - Visit job sites with DBMs to monitor project progress.
